Latin Americans for Social and Economic Development, Inc.
Founded in 1969, Latin Americans for Social and Economic Development, Inc. (LASED) promotes the social and economic development of the Hispanic community and of all residents of southwest Detroit. It provides employment and training, weatherization/energy, information and referral, educational, advocacy, and senior citizen and youth services. LASED sponsors and coordinates an annual “Yuletide Fiesta” which supplies food, toys, and clothing to the needy during the Christmas season. |
